  • Star Wars: The Force Awakens Tops Avatar to Become Highest Grossing Domestic Release of All Time

    Star Wars: The Force Awakens has topped Avatar to become the highest grossing US domestic release of all time. According to Box Office Mojo, the domestic total gross for The Force Awakens now stands at $750,230,824.
